Store Your Tent Correctly

 

The final step is storage. When done effectively, you can prolong the lifespan of your tent. Make sure to leave the tent completely dry, not leaving a pool of water or dirt around. Put the tent in a storage bag when you can easily pack and unpack it.

 

The fabric storage bag is known to be adequate to store your 10x10 event tent. It’s light and won’t scratch the tent’s design.
